Noun

[edit]

мігра́цыя (mihrácyjaf inan (genitive мігра́цыі, nominative plural мігра́цыі, genitive plural мігра́цый, relational adjective міграцы́йны)

  1. migration (An instance of moving to live in another place for a while, movement in general.)
  2. (biology) migration (Seasonal moving of animals, as mammals, birds or fish, especially between breeding and non-breeding areas.)
  3. (computing) migration (Instance of changing a platform from an environment to another one.)
